What Are Cob Webs?

Cobwebs are essentially spider webs, but with one key difference: cobwebs are typically older, abandoned webs that have become dusty and cluttered. While all cobwebs are spiderwebs, not all spiderwebs are cobwebs.

Spiders spin webs to trap insects for food. These webs are made from a strong, sticky silk that spiders produce from their bodies. However, webs are not always effective forever. Over time, the sticky strands lose their effectiveness and the web gets filled with dust and debris. This is when a spiderweb becomes a cobweb.

There's also a specific type of spider that actually spins webs that resemble cobwebs! These spiders belong to the family Theridiidae, which includes the common house spider. Their webs are often irregular and tangled, compared to the more intricate designs of orb weavers or funnel web spiders. So, in some cases, a cobweb can be a freshly spun web and not necessarily an abandoned one.

Here are some interesting facts about spiderwebs:

Spider silk is incredibly strong! Some types of spider silk are stronger than steel, thread for thread https://cosmosmagazine.com/t....
Spiders can spin different kinds of webs, depending on the species. Orb weavers create the classic circular webs, while funnel webs are shaped like tubes https://www.britannica.com/a....
Cobwebs can be a sign that your home is due for a good cleaning! They often accumulate in undisturbed corners and clutter.
